SUMMARY:Monty Python's Spamalot
DESCRIPTION:THE SHOW THAT SET BROADWAY BACK 1\,000 YEARS…RETURNS!  \nTOURING ACROSS AMERICA  \nTHE TONY AWARD-WINNING BEST MUSICAL COMEDY  \n  \nPeter Marks of The Washington Post exclaims\, “It’s UNFAIR to make me laugh this much! SPAMALOT is a tightly packed clown car speeding to musical theater nirvana!”   \nSPAMALOT\, which first galloped onto Broadway in 2005\, features a book & lyrics by Eric Idle and music by John Du Prez and Eric Idle. The original Broadway production was nominated for fourteen Tony Awards and won three\, including Best Musical.  \nThe musical comedy lovingly ripped off from the film classic\, Monty Python and the Holy Grail\, has everything that makes a great knight at the theatre\, from flying cows to killer rabbits\, British royalty to French taunters\, dancing girls\, rubbery shrubbery\, and of course\, the Lady of the Lake. SPAMALOT features well-known song titles such as “Always Look on the Bright Side of Life\,” “The Song That Goes Like This\,” “Find Your Grail” and more that have become beloved classics in the musical theatre canon.
